Great question, @Natalija. I did some online digging and came across a meta-analysis "Reducing aggression with martial arts: A meta-analysis of child and youth studies" - DOI:10.1016/j.avb.2017.03.001 that demonstrates that martial arts reduce externalising behaviour.
The study found support for the relationship between martial arts and reduced aggression amongst a range of youth populations.
